Listed by Ray White Dalkeith | ClaremontAbsolutely every detail has been considered in the meticulous construction of this quality 5 bedroom 3 bathroom two-storey Webb & Brown-Neaves home, nestled along one of South Doubleview's very best streets and encouraging comfortable family living of the highest order - complemented by the bonus of gated rear access via tranquil Luca Lane.
Downstairs, a decent front fifth bedroom - or study - can be whatever you want it to be and has its own walk-in storeroom, for good measure. The commodious fourth or "guest" bedroom suite only inches away boasts three doors of mirrored built-in wardrobes, as well as semi-ensuite access into a well-appointed third bathroom with a rain shower, stone vanity and a door connecting it to the two-way powder room.
The sunken open-plan family, dining and kitchen area is epic in its proportions, with its soaring 34-course-high ceilings complemented by stylish pendant light fittings, sleek Caesar Stone bench tops, white cabinetry, a huge double pantry, double sinks, integrated AEG range-hood and dishwasher appliances, an AEG five-burner gas cooktop and matching AEG oven and combi-oven appliances. A splendid north-facing sitting courtyard is nestled off the main living space also, as is the laundry - complete with a linen/broom cupboard, under-bench storage and external/side access for drying.
Upstairs, a carpeted extra living/retreat area is graced by plenty of space, north-facing windows that afford it additional winter sunlight and delightful ocean glimpses. A massive king-sized master retreat off here features its own front balcony - with views to the hills and the morning sun - behind double doors, a giant fitted walk-in dressing room with double sliders and a double shoe cupboard and a sophisticated ensuite, comprising of a large ceiling-mounted rain shower, heat lamps, a separate toilet and twin "his and hers" stone-vanity basins.
A mammoth second bedroom enjoys mirrored built-in robes and sea glimpses to Rottnest Island to wake up to, whilst the third bedroom also has mirrored built-in robes and its own coastal glimpses to savour. Both are serviced by a linen press, a separate third toilet and a contemporary main family bathroom with a shower, separate bathtub, heat lamps and a stone vanity.
The backyard is spacious enough for a future swimming pool to be installed in place of the lovely lawn area - currently complemented by built-in corner bench seating. It is all so pleasantly overlooked by a huge covered alfresco space, complete with sliding-stacker family-room doors, a gas bayonet, power, lighting, integrated audio ceiling speakers and remote-controlled café blinds - ready to go for the ultimate outdoor kitchen and entertainment experience.
Walk to bus stops and the Doubleview Bowling Club at beautiful Bennett Park from here, as well as multiple cafes, restaurants and entertainment hotspots - St Brigid Bar and The Corner Dairy amongst them. Glorious Scarborough Beach and the new-look Karrinyup Shopping Centre are just minutes away too, with the freeway, Stirling Train Station, more shopping at Woodlands and Westfield Innaloo, beautiful Jackadder Lake and top schooling options - including Doubleview Primary School, Churchlands Senior High School, Hale School, Newman College, Holy Rosary School and St Mary's Anglican Girls' School - all within a very close proximity themselves, for living convenience.
